Greek government extends deadline for annual tax returns to August 31

The Greek government extended on Thursday the deadline for annual tax returns to August 31, to allow nearly a quarter of a million taxpayers to file without fines and penalties, ANA reports.

Finance Minister Christos Staikouras announced that the decision has been signed by Deputy FM Apostolos Vesyropoulos to help taxpayers file between 200,000 and 250,000 outstanding returns. The original deadline was Friday, August 28.
